研究目的
To develop multi-shelled hollow nanospheres as multifunctional therapeutic agents for targeted Zn2+/Cu2+ therapy, induced drug delivery under low pH/red-light conditions, and enhanced phototherapy under single red-light for cancer treatment.
研究成果
The developed RGD@am-ZnO@CuO@Au@DOX HNSs demonstrated effective cancer cell targeting, efficient ROS generation, high photothermal conversion efficiency, and pH-triggered drug release, enabling simultaneous imaging-guided Zn2+/Cu2+ therapy, chemotherapy, and phototherapy. This nanoplatform stands out as a cost-effective theranostic reagent in the field of nanomedicine.
研究不足
The study's limitations include the need for further exploration of the in vivo behavior of RGD@am-ZnO@CuO@Au@DOX HNSs, such as their quantitative pharmacokinetics, biodistribution, and long-term toxicity.
1:Experimental Design and Method Selection:
The study involved the synthesis of multi-shelled hollow nanospheres (RGD@am-ZnO@CuO@Au@DOX HNSs) for targeted cancer therapy. The methodology included the use of resonance energy transfer and broad red-light absorption to enhance photothermal and photodynamic performance.
2:Sample Selection and Data Sources:
Human pulmonary adenocarcinoma (A549) cells were used as the cancer model. Data were collected through in vitro and in vivo experiments, including MR/fluorescence imaging and therapeutic efficacy assessments.
3:List of Experimental Equipment and Materials:
The study utilized transmission electron microscopy (TEM), high-resolution TEM (HRTEM), UV-vis-NIR spectroscopy, and electron paramagnetic resonance (ESR) for characterization. Materials included am-ZnO@CuO@Au HNSs and doxorubicin (DOX).
